Company Overview: Hanwha Defense USA is a subsidiary of Hanwha Group, the largest and the most influential defense corporation in South Korea. Hanwha Defense is expanding its global business and establishing itself as a total defense solution provider by building on the strengths of its portfolio that include artillery systems, armored vehicles, air defense systems, unmanned ground systems and shipbuilding. Position Overview: The VPHR is the senior HR executive responsible for building, leading, and scaling all U.S. HR capabilities to support Hanwha’s rapidly expanding defense business. This role oversees the full HR lifecycle—including talent acquisition, compensation, HR operations, compliance, culture, and leadership development—while ensuring strict adherence to U.S. defense‑industry requirements, including ITAR, SSA/Proxy, and FOCI-mitigation protocols. The VPHR will serve as the key strategic partner to the CEO and Executive Leadership Team, driving an HR agenda that enables HDUSA to operate as a trusted U.S. prime contractor while partnering with global Hanwha headquarters in Korea to ensure alignment, transparency, and effective governance. Key Responsibilities: Serve as the HR advisor to the CEO and Executive Leadership Team, shaping and executing a U.S.–aligned people strategy that supports HDUSA’s growth and prime‑contractor responsibilities. Build and lead all U.S. HR capabilities—including talent acquisition, compensation, HR operations, compliance, and leadership development—while ensuring alignment with defense‑industry standards and SSA/FOCI requirements. Oversee strategic talent acquisition and workforce planning, developing pipelines for engineering, program management, manufacturing, and corporate roles essential to U.S. defense programs. Design and manage competitive compensation and total rewards frameworks, including executive compensation, annual planning, and incentive programs aligned with U.S. market practices. Lead HR operations, performance management, employee relations, and HRIS processes while ensuring compliance with U.S. labor laws, federal contracting regulations, and DCSA/ITAR requirements. Strengthen leadership capability through development programs, succession planning, and cultural initiatives that foster a high‑performance, mission‑driven environment across HDUSA. Guide organizational development, structural design, and change management efforts as the company scales, including integration of acquisitions, partnerships, and new business expansions. Partner closely with Hanwha’s other US affiliates and Korean HQ HR teams to ensure consistent governance, transparent reporting, and effective coordination while maintaining SSA‑compliant boundaries. Experience / Skills Required: Extensive HR leadership experience (15+ years), including senior executive responsibility within the U.S. defense, aerospace, or federal contracting industry, with deep familiarity with compliance‑driven environments (EEO/OFCCP, ITAR, DCSA). Demonstrated ability to build and scale HR infrastructure across multi‑site or rapidly growing organizations, including workforce planning, talent acquisition, total rewards, and organizational development. Proven expertise operating within FOCI‑mitigation structures (SSA, Proxy, or equivalent), with the judgment and discipline required to manage sensitive information boundaries and security‑driven processes. Strong strategic, analytical, and communication skills, with the capability to partner effectively with U.S. leadership, engineers, operational leaders, and global (Korean) headquarters while navigating cross‑cultural dynamics. High‑integrity leadership style with a track record of building high‑performing HR teams, leading change, resolving complex employee relations matters, and influencing executives in fast‑moving, ambiguous environments. Qualifications: Bachelor’s degree required; advanced degree in HR, Business, Organizational Development, or related field preferred (MBA or MS/HR). 15+ years of progressive HR leadership experience, including significant executive‑level responsibility within the U.S. defense, aerospace, or federal contracting industry. Deep knowledge of U.S. labor laws, federal contractor compliance (EEO/OFCCP), and defense‑industry regulatory environments, including experience supporting ITAR and DCSA requirements. Demonstrated ability to operate within or support FOCI‑mitigated structures (SSA, Proxy, or equivalent) and maintain strict information‑control protocols. U.S. citizenship with the ability to obtain and maintain a U.S. government security clearance. Hanwha Defense USA is committed to pay transparency and equitable compensation practices.
